    Komatsu is an indispensable partner to the construction, mining, industrial, and forestry industries that maximizes value for customers through innovative solutions. With a diverse line of products supported by our advanced IoT technologies, regional distribution channels, and a global service network, we tap into the power of data and technology to enhance safety and productivity while optimizing performance. Our Komatsu, P&H, Joy, Montabert, Modular Mining Systems, Hensley Industries, NTC, and Gigaphoton equipment and services are used to extract fundamental minerals and develop modern infrastructure.

    Focusing exclusively on the underground hard rock, underground soft rock, and surface mining sectors, Komatsu Mining designs, manufactures, distributes, and services extensive product lines of highly reliable P&H surface mining equipment and JOY underground mining machinery used to cut, crush, load, and convey coal and industrial minerals worldwide. Komatsu Mining's products and related services are used extensively for mining coal, copper, iron, gold, and other mineral resources, and the company employs people worldwide.

    Job Overview


    Reporting to the Global Product Support & Reliability Manager, the Product Support Lead, Underground Retrofits will be responsible for delivering maximum product performance and reliability through consistent product support process deployment.

    This position will lead a team of Factory Technical Support Specialists in the support of Komatsu's drilling retrofits and conversion business, Supporting the products produced from the Timberock product line which include conversion feeds, bolting heads, pumpable resin conversions, as well as the Montabert drifter product line of drilling and bolting rockdrills. This includes tier 4 troubleshooting and technical support globally, executing field campaigns, & product commissioning. This also includes providing technical guidance & hands on field support to factory technicians, end users, operators in cases of complex technical issues, product commissioning or field testing.

    The Product Support Lead is the key point of contact and subject matter expert for tier 1, 2 & 3 product support for Komatsu distributor network and will ensure product issues are resolved and actioned through internal processes i.e. product review & resolution board (PRRB), JUHIN and other processes for product issue management & resolution (PIM&R). Additionally, the position will be responsible to implement and execute aftermarket processes and policies through factory, product, and Komatsu distributor network to harmonize processes and ensure aftermarket product performance feedback is received and actioned upon, to deliver a superior customer experience.

    Finally, this role will act as SME for various groups across the Hard Rock group to address product quality issues, continuous Improvement in collaboration with engineering and product management and assist factory with new product development.
